2012-06-30 19:55:21 +0000 2012-06-30 19:55:21 +0000
36
36

Hoe kan ik VirtualBox laten draaien op 1366x768?

Ik probeer Windows 8 in VirtualBox te draaien. Het scherm van mijn laptop is precies 1366x768. Windows 8 schakelt een aantal van zijn functies uit als de resolutie lager is dan 1366x768, dus ik moet het gast OS fullscreen draaien.

Het probleem is dat VirtualBox weigert om de guest op 1366x768 te draaien. Wanneer VirtualBox “fullscreen” is, is de gast slechts 1360x768 – zes pixels te smal. Dus is er een zwarte balk van drie pixels aan de linker- en rechterkant van het scherm. Deze gebruiker had hetzelfde probleem, maar het geaccepteerde antwoord is “installeer de Gasttoevoegingen”, wat ik al gedaan heb; dat bracht me op 1360, maar niet op 1366.

Volgens de VirtualBox ticket tracker , was er vroeger een bug waarbij de breedte van het scherm van de gast naar beneden werd afgerond naar het dichtsbijzijnde veelvoud van 8, maar ze beweren dat ze de bug in versie 3.2.12 hebben opgelost. Ik gebruik versie 4.1.18 en zie hetzelfde probleem waarvan ze beweren het verholpen te hebben, dus of ze hebben het weer kapot gemaakt, of ze hadden het mis dat ze het ooit verholpen hadden, of mijn probleem is iets heel anders. Dit antwoord stelde voor om de VM 128MB video geheugen te geven, en beweerde dat er daarna geen problemen waren om 1366x768 te krijgen. Toen ik de VM aanmaakte, was het beeldschermgeheugen al standaard ingesteld op 128 MB. Ik heb geprobeerd dit te verhogen naar 256 MB, maar zonder effect: de gast is nog steeds zes pixels te smal.

Mijn host OS is Windows 7 64-bit, en ik draai VirtualBox 4.1.18.

Hoe krijg ik VirtualBox zo ver dat mijn guest OS fullscreen draait op de native resolutie van mijn beeldscherm van 1366x768?

Antwoorden (13)

23
23
23
2013-04-23 13:07:12 +0000

Terwijl de VM draait, kunt u het gastbesturingssysteem ook vertellen dat het de resolutie moet wijzigen met behulp van:

VBoxManage controlvm "Name of VM" setvideomodehint 1366 768 32

De 32 aan het eind geeft de kleurdiepte van het beeldscherm aan.

12
12
12
2012-07-01 21:53:40 +0000

Na een heel weekend hieraan gebrand te hebben, heb ik eindelijk de boosdoener gevonden: VirtualBox’s 3D versnelling.

Als je naar de Instellingen van je virtuele machine gaat -> Beeldscherm, en het vinkje weghaalt bij “3D versnelling inschakelen”, dan zal de gast met succes op 1366x768 draaien.

11
11
11
2012-11-06 15:23:57 +0000

Ik had het werkend door dit te doen:

  1. Sluit VM

  2. Navigeer naar `C:\Program Files\Oracle\VirtualBox## Ik had het werkend door dit te doen:

  3. Sluit VM

  4. Navigeer naar

  5. Shift + rechtermuisknop > Open hier commandovenster

    1. Voer commando VBoxManage.exe setextradata "Windows 8 RTM Evaluation" CustomVideoMode1 1366x768x32

uit. Start VM

  1. Start Bureaublad, klik met de rechtermuisknop > Schermresolutie

  2. Kies 1366 x 768

Maar, het is kapot…

Ik heb VirtualBox geupdate en nieuwe Gasttoevoegingen geinstalleerd. Nu gebruikt hij “VirtualBox Graphics Adapter for Windows 8” en kan ik geen brede resolutie kiezen.

7
7
7
2015-09-04 05:46:23 +0000

Ik heb hetzelfde probleem opgelost op Fedora 22 KDE door het volgende commando te gebruiken:

$ VBoxManage setextradata global GUI/MaxGuestResolution any
$ VBoxManage setextradata "Win 10" "CustomVideoMode1" "1366x786x32"

Merk op dat je virtualbox venster gesloten moet zijn.

4
4
4
2015-02-09 13:41:48 +0000

Zorg ervoor dat uw hardware de resolutie ondersteunt die u van plan bent te gebruiken.

Start uw Linux gast op in VirtualBox en druk op c in het GRUB menu (het is een blauw scherm in Debian) en gebruik dan in de grub> prompt het vbeinfo commando om de ondersteunde resoluties door uw hardware te controleren. Het is in het formaat 1366x768x32.

Druk op Esc om de grub> prompt te verlaten en verder te gaan. Dan:

  1. log in op het systeem als root
  2. vim /etc/default/grub
  3. bewerk, gebruik makend van een van de ondersteunde modi:

  4. update uw Grub configuratie (het commando in Debian is update-grub, en in OpenSUSE is grub2-mkconfig -o /boot/grub2/grub.cfg)

  5. log uit

  6. in Windows (of wat het host OS ook is) voert u dit commando uit:

  7. herstart uw gast OS

2
2
2
2016-01-29 21:18:53 +0000

Mijn probleem was het draaien van Windows XP (in VB) in Ubuntu 14.04. Ik draaide dat omdat het de enige manier is om op afstand verbinding te maken met mijn werk. ANyway, max res was 1024X800 totdat ik het volgende deed:

  1. Selecteer in de Oracle VM VirtualBox Manager het menu Bestand
  2. Selecteer de optie Voorkeuren
  3. Selecteer Display uit de linker opties
  4. Verander de Maximum Guest Screen Size in HINT (van Automatisch of Geen)
  5. Stel je maximale pixel breedte en hoogte in (de mijne is 1440X900)
  6. Klik op OK
  7. Start je Virtuele Sessie
1
1
1
2019-12-30 15:57:28 +0000

Ik heb mijn probleem op deze manier opgelost:

  1. Start je virtuele OS (Windows 8), terwijl het al draait
  2. Selecteer in het menu Device
  3. Installeer de Gasttoevoegingen
  4. Ga door tot de installatie is voltooid.
  5. Start VirtualBox opnieuw op
1
1
1
2019-05-02 03:08:21 +0000

Als je een Mac OS gebruikt op je Virtuele Machine, is het niet mogelijk om de schermresolutie van 1366x768 in te stellen.

Hier zijn enkele resoluties die je kunt gebruiken:

  • 640×480
  • 800×600
  • 1280×1024
  • 1440×900
  • 1900×1200

Om deze in te stellen op VirtualBox vanuit Windows:

VBoxManage.exe setextradata "Your OS name" CustomVideoMode1 800x600

ook, om het van een Linux OS in te stellen:

VBoxManage setextradata "MacOS Mojave" VBoxInternal2/EfiGraphicsResolution 800x600
0
0
0
2020-01-05 11:58:46 +0000

Om de schermgrootte in te stellen op 1366x768 in volledig scherm doe je dit.

Stappen (in opdrachtprompt):

  1. cd "C:\Program Files\Oracle\Virtualbox"
  2. StepVBoxManage setextradata “macOS name” VBoxInternal2/EfiGraphicsResolution 1366x768
  3. 0x6&
  4. 0x6&
  5. 0x6& 0x6&

Verander macOS naam in de naam van je virtuele OS

0
0
0
2014-10-22 05:14:15 +0000

Ik heb onlangs hetzelfde probleem ondervonden. Gelukkig voor mij kon ik mijn resolutieproblemen oplossen door deze link te gebruiken: Ik volgde de instructies stap voor stap en nu werkt alles perfect. De man op de video gebruikt een MAC om toegang te krijgen tot de terminal die de wijzigingen in de schermresolutie zou aanbrengen. Ik gebruik Windows 7 om Command Prompt (CMD) te openen. Interessant genoeg werken de commando’s zowel op Terminal als CMD.

Ter informatie: gebruik “1366 768 32”, precies zoals Oliver’s posting beschrijft

Hopelijk helpt dit.

0
0
0
2019-07-11 10:53:52 +0000

Ga naar Instellingen -> Beeldscherm -> Schaalfactor (alle beeldschermen). Verhoog het. Het zal het scherm maximaliseren van het OS dat draait in het VM venster

0
0
0
2015-10-31 00:17:50 +0000

Volg deze instructies en je zult je probleem oplossen:

  • Ik draai VirtualBox 4.3.32
  • Geïnstalleerd OS is Windows 7

Doe nu met de virtuele machine uitgeschakeld het volgende:

  1. Ga naar de volgende map van uw PC: C:\Program Files\Oracle\VirtualBox
  2. Druk op Shift + rechtermuisknop en kies “Opdrachtprompt hier openen”.
  3. Typ het volgende: VBoxManage.exe setextradata windows7 CustomVideoMode1 1366x768x32
  4. Vervang windows7 door de naam van de VirtualBox.
  5. Druk op Enter.
  6. Start de virtuele machine.
  7. Klik met de rechtermuisknop op het bureaublad van de virtuele machine en kies Schermresolutie.
  8. In de lijst Resolutie vindt u de optie 1366 x 768.
  9. Kies 1366 x 768 en klik op OK.
0
0
0
2014-02-19 19:27:34 +0000

Ik ontdekte hoe de kerel uit Indonesië het deed en slaagde erin om het te laten werken , maar op Win XP guest OS . Zou waarschijnlijk net zo goed moeten werken voor Win 8.

  1. Je moet de VB guest additions geïnstalleerd hebben op het host OS

  2. Start de VM en klik in de miniwerkbalk met de rechtermuisknop op CD/DVD en selecteer “Kies een virtueel CD/DVD-bestand”.

  3. Wanneer daarom wordt gevraagd , blader naar de VB installatiemap en selecteer de VBoxGuestAdditions.ISO

  4. Setup zal beginnen te draaien op uw gast OS en zal de VB gast toevoegingen installeren

  5. Herstart en het werkt, zelfs met 3d video acceleratie ingeschakeld.